What Does “Rent Burdened” Mean? How Much Rent Is Too Much

Learn the official definition (spending 30% or more of your gross income on housing) and how to calculate your exact rent-to-income ratio. This guide offers expert tips on factoring in total housing costs (including utilities and fees) and budgeting accurately to avoid unnecessary financial strain.

Cheapest Available Lakeside at Allatoona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the Lakeside at Allatoona area of Canton, GA is a 1 Bed unit found at Alexander Ridge priced from $1,246. Laurels at Greenwood has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 2 Beds apartment currently listed from $1,250. Here are the most affordable Lakeside at Allatoona apartments for rent in Canton, GA:

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Lakeside at Allatoona Apartments

What is the Cheapest Studio apartment in Lakeside at Allatoona?

Currently the most affordable Cheap Studio Apartment in Lakeside at Allatoona is at District on the Etowah Apartments listed at $1,515.

How much is rent for a Cheap One Bedroom Lakeside at Allatoona Apartment?

The lowest price for a Cheap One Bedroom Lakeside at Allatoona Apartment is $1,246 at Alexander Ridge.

What is the lowest price for a Cheap Two Bedroom Lakeside at Allatoona Apartment for rent?

Today's best deal for a Cheap Two Bedroom Apartment in Lakeside at Allatoona is starting from $1,250 at Laurels at Greenwood.

What is the most affordable Lakeside at Allatoona Three Bedroom Apartment?

The best deal on a cheap Lakeside at Allatoona Three Bedroom Apartment rental is at Laurels at Greenwood and starts from $1,350.
